What They Lobby About

These are actual descriptions from their quarterly lobbying disclosure filings, summarizing what they lobbied Congress and federal agencies about.Issue areas: Trade, Environment, Taxation, Budget/Appropriations, Government Issues and 4 more

  • The North American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A) renegotiation.
  • Steel tariffs. Section 232 National Security Investigation of Imports of Steel.
  • BLM Venting & Flaring rule. EPA's suite of methane-emissions rules. Endangered Species Act (ESA). Greater Sage-Grouse.
  • Oil-and-gas tax issues; Intangible Drilling Costs (IDCs); the ability to deduct interest on debt.
  • The President's Fiscal Year 2019 budget. FY 2019 Budget.
